Default A/C & furnace sales installing scam?

I was told I was buying a Goodman system. After I demanded to get the owners manual after installation I found out it was actually a Distinctions Amana product. (I realize that Goodman owns Amana. I had to look it up online myself. It was not disclosed to me when the salesman presented his proposal.) But is it legal to put the Goodman lable on an Amana product?
Do I have a case?


Called a reputable heating and cooling comp. to my home to inspect my a/c unit. They sent a salesman who then spent 2 hours of my time telling me that I needed a new a/c and I also needed a larger more expensive unit for my sized home. If I upgrade my a/c then I have to upgrade my furnace. Very pushy and used scary senarios and made up consequences if I did not do as he said. I fell for it all and I am not a gullable person. When someone talks to you for 2 hours and interupts your line of thinking in order to understand what they are trying to tell you, you find yourself very confused and overwhelmed to the point of submission.

Default Re: A/C & furnace sales installing scam?

Based on what you say here, you could file suit against them (or at least threaten to do so) in small claims court or in regular court; filing in small claims court is easier and requires no attorney...you could try to collect all of the costs and damages that you suffered due to their behavior... You may also report them to your state attorney general's office. You can argue they were purposely misleading or even fraudulent.
